Show Low, AZ vs Whiteriver, AZ
The cost of living difference between Show Low, AZ and Whiteriver, AZ is dramatic. Whiteriver is 57.7% cheaper than Show Low, a gap that translates to thousands of dollars per year in household expenses. Show Low has a cost index of 88 while Whiteriver sits at 56, making this one of the more striking comparisons on our site. Relocating between these cities would require a serious reassessment of budget and lifestyle expectations.
On the housing front, median rent in Show Low is $1,055/month compared to $582/month in Whiteriver — a 81% difference. Home values follow the same pattern: Whiteriver is more affordable at $57,000 median vs $275,000.
Median household income in Show Low is $63,376 compared to $38,205 in Whiteriver (+65.9%). While Show Low is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income. Looking at affordability, residents of Show Low spend roughly 20% of their income on rent, more than the 18.3% in Whiteriver.
